Menaka vs Parana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Menaka, Mali and Parana, Brazil is approximately 6,347 km or 3,944 mi.
  • To reach Menaka in this distance one would set out from Parana bearing 61.5° or ENE and follow the great circles arc to approach Menaka bearing 63.1° or ENE .
  • Menaka has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Parana has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Menaka is in or near the tropical desert scrub biome whereas Parana is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 4.9 °C (8.8°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 8.9 °C (16°F) more in Menaka.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1111.4 mm (43.8 in) less which is equivalent to 1111.4 l/m² (27.28 US gal/ft²) or 11,114,000 l/ha (1,188,160 US gal/ac) less. About 1/6 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.6° lower in Menaka than in Parana.
